Transaction 048253ec857c90d5948ade2bc487825391712e60ca8260916dfd4e8d51e123a9

1 Input
2 Outputs
  • 048253ec857c90d5948ade2bc487825391712e60ca8260916dfd4e8d51e123a9:0
  • value  2685864
    address  14JxzhRtM14dPjB4AHavN4cFRPvJRBRwRr
  • 048253ec857c90d5948ade2bc487825391712e60ca8260916dfd4e8d51e123a9:1
  • value  15795874
    address  3QiUc9NnksHpsos1U8Z4tHqpJx5qSgCYJb